[STM32F4] 定时器捕获脉冲求助

[复制链接]
1129|8
 楼主| tobyking 发表于 2015-5-22 15:17 | 显示全部楼层 |阅读模式
这是我参考的程序,初学STM32被这个简单的程序卡住了
小弟是想用TIM5的CH1捕获TIM3产生的PWM波形并计算出频率,PWM波形的频率是1MHz

以下是捕获程序

QQ拼音截图未命名.png QQ拼音截图未命名1.png
QQ拼音截图未命名2.png
QQ拼音截图未命名3.png
QQ拼音截图未命名4.png
QQ拼音截图未命名5.png

小弟真的是木有办法了,改了很多次还是不行,求帮忙吧!感激不尽



huzi2099 发表于 2015-5-22 16:06 | 显示全部楼层
你这个整的忒复杂了,两句就搞定的事情.
 楼主| tobyking 发表于 2015-5-22 16:41 | 显示全部楼层
huzi2099 发表于 2015-5-22 16:06
你这个整的忒复杂了,两句就搞定的事情.

大哥帮帮忙呗,我才刚学不久呢
mmuuss586 发表于 2015-5-22 19:55 | 显示全部楼层
参考官方的程序好了,弄这么复杂啊
mmuuss586 发表于 2015-5-22 19:56 | 显示全部楼层
mmuuss586 发表于 2015-5-22 19:57 | 显示全部楼层
TIM_PWM_Input.rar (1.74 MB, 下载次数: 11)
FireRiver9 发表于 2015-5-22 19:58 | 显示全部楼层
 楼主| tobyking 发表于 2015-5-22 20:42 | 显示全部楼层

谢谢你,这个程序我有看过,只是我用的是F4的开发板,库函数版本也不对
我的水平好像还是改不了:'(
huzi2099 发表于 2015-5-23 13:01 | 显示全部楼层
如果你只要周期或频率的话,两次捕获的时间差就是周期,上升沿或下降沿捕获都可以.
如果你还想要占空比那就要上下沿都捕获了.


您需要登录后才可以回帖 登录 | 注册

本版积分规则

3

主题

11

帖子

0

粉丝
快速回复 在线客服 返回列表 返回顶部